Failing Coil

No matter what brand of drop-in coil you're using (ie. GeekVape, Innokin, Eleaf, etc.) gradually developing a nasty, bad taste when using the same coil for a while...means you need to install a new coil. The old one is getting full of black gunk. The more sweetener and flavoring there is in the eliquid you're using, causes it to happen earlier...rather than later.
Some flavors are better than others, but no flavoring or no nic can change the game. “Longer lasting coils” is generally BS though. They all last about the same amount of time. They can do a month or more, but they get filled upo after about 5 days. There were som cleanable ceremic and glass wicks for a while. They had other problems though.
Coil cartridge or rebuildable. It’s all about what you are willing to put up with. The thing that matters is the wick. Wires themselves last a highly variable amount of time. Thick wires can last a year. Really thin ones a week or two. Mesh is about the same. With rebuildables you often dont replace the wire, just the wick, and it’s so incredibly cheap you can do it daily if you want to. Some do.
